FCA second state association to enroll in F4CP's Group Membership

Chiropractic Economics November 5, 2014

F4CPNovember 5, 2014 — The Foundation for Chiropractic Progress (F4CP), a not-for-profit organization dedicated to raising awareness about the value of chiropractic care, is pleased to announce the enrollment of Florida Chiropractic Association (FCA) as its second Group Member, following the Michigan Association of Chiropractors (MAC).

Group Members are included within a premier class of support that provides qualified stakeholders with F4CP benefits, including the use of marketing materials, a listing in the nationwide directory, access to practice-building webinars and tool kits, and much more.

“We are pleased to enter into this new level of support, which encourages our members to learn about and participate in the F4CP’s powerful positive press campaign,” said Debbie Brown, CEO of FCA, who noted that 2,846 FCA members in full-time practice will be enrolled in the membership. “We encourage other associations and vendors to explore the benefits of F4CP Group Membership, as it will directly benefit their member doctors while increasing exposure and success for the chiropractic community at large.”

Group Membership is available to associations and vendors that commit to an annual F4CP contribution in the amount of $10 per qualified stakeholder. DCs who practice full-time and pay full dues to the association are considered qualified stakeholders. If a group offers a discounted rate to full-time practicing chiropractors in their first three years, the F4CP includes those stakeholders at no cost.

“FCA is a top contributor to the F4CP, and we are thrilled that they recognize the value of Group Membership and its ability to drive membership and success,” Kent S. Greenawalt, chairman of F4CP, said. “As more groups follow the lead of FCA and MAC, the campaign will be better positioned to fulfill its mission of generating positive press and educating the public about chiropractic care.”

Source: Foundation for Chiropractic Progress
